diff options
author | Peter Mikus <pmikus@cisco.com> | 2018-03-28 13:31:03 +0200 |
---|---|---|
committer | Peter Mikus <pmikus@cisco.com> | 2018-03-30 04:04:10 +0000 |
commit | 01e72f9dce0ef3eeb10ca9097836f7d34e40fa0d (patch) | |
tree | fe03556490a82ae012c9994f820bb4f811d9fb03 /tests | |
parent | ac3860dbb6e25b68d96ceadc2e887d81b7ea5603 (diff) |
Change the default plugin behavior in perf tests
Currently we are selectively disabling plugins by creating list of
disabled plugins for performance tests. Thanks to the new API in VPP we
can revert the logic to selectivly enable plugins. This is more stable
for future onboarding of new plugins into VPP.
Change-Id: Ibdd56d6097230d095a304bbb6984b565d9428f51
Signed-off-by: Peter Mikus <pmikus@cisco.com>
Diffstat (limited to 'tests')
-rw-r--r-- | tests/kubernetes/perf/__init__.robot | 24 | ||||
-rw-r--r-- | tests/vpp/perf/__init__.robot | 26 |
2 files changed, 3 insertions, 47 deletions
diff --git a/tests/kubernetes/perf/__init__.robot b/tests/kubernetes/perf/__init__.robot index 769ef0c036..2ae753a259 100644 --- a/tests/kubernetes/perf/__init__.robot +++ b/tests/kubernetes/perf/__init__.robot @@ -46,27 +46,5 @@ | | Set Global Variable | ${perf_pdr_loss_acceptance} | 0.5 | | Set Global Variable | ${perf_pdr_loss_acceptance_type} | percentage | | Set Global Variable | ${pkt_trace} | ${False} -| | @{plugins_to_disable}= | Create List -| | ... | acl_plugin.so -| | ... | cdp_plugin.so -| | ... | flowprobe_plugin.so -| | ... | gbp_plugin.so -| | ... | gtpu_plugin.so -| | ... | igmp_plugin.so -| | ... | ila_plugin.so -| | ... | ioam_plugin.so -| | ... | ixge_plugin.so -| | ... | kubeproxy_plugin.so -| | ... | l2e_plugin.so -| | ... | lb_plugin.so -| | ... | memif_plugin.so -| | ... | nat_plugin.so -| | ... | pppoe_plugin.so -| | ... | srv6ad_plugin.so -| | ... | srv6am_plugin.so -| | ... | srv6as_plugin.so -# | | ... | sixrd_plugin.so -| | ... | stn_plugin.so -| | ... | tlsmbedtls_plugin.so -| | ... | tlsopenssl_plugin.so +| | @{plugins_to_disable}= | Create List | dpdk_plugin.so | | Set Global Variable | @{plugins_to_disable} diff --git a/tests/vpp/perf/__init__.robot b/tests/vpp/perf/__init__.robot index 5e47502d54..b798b1d499 100644 --- a/tests/vpp/perf/__init__.robot +++ b/tests/vpp/perf/__init__.robot @@ -48,27 +48,5 @@ | | Set Global Variable | ${use_tuned_cfs} | ${False} | | Set Global Variable | ${qemu_build} | ${True} | | Set Global Variable | ${pkt_trace} | ${False} -| | @{plugins_to_disable}= | Create List -| | ... | acl_plugin.so -| | ... | cdp_plugin.so -| | ... | flowprobe_plugin.so -| | ... | gbp_plugin.so -| | ... | gtpu_plugin.so -| | ... | igmp_plugin.so -| | ... | ila_plugin.so -| | ... | ioam_plugin.so -| | ... | ixge_plugin.so -| | ... | kubeproxy_plugin.so -| | ... | l2e_plugin.so -| | ... | lb_plugin.so -| | ... | memif_plugin.so -| | ... | nat_plugin.so -| | ... | pppoe_plugin.so -| | ... | srv6ad_plugin.so -| | ... | srv6am_plugin.so -| | ... | srv6as_plugin.so -# | | ... | sixrd_plugin.so -| | ... | stn_plugin.so -| | ... | tlsmbedtls_plugin.so -| | ... | tlsopenssl_plugin.so -| | Set Global Variable | @{plugins_to_disable} +| | @{plugins_to_enable}= | Create List | dpdk_plugin.so +| | Set Global Variable | @{plugins_to_enable} |